# Copyright (c) Microsoft. All rights reserved.
import logging
import sys
if sys.version_info >= (3, 12):
from typing import override # pragma: no cover
else:
from typing_extensions import override # pragma: no cover
from typing import TYPE_CHECKING
from pydantic import PrivateAttr
from semantic_kernel.agents.strategies.selection.selection_strategy import SelectionStrategy
from semantic_kernel.utils.feature_stage_decorator import experimental
if TYPE_CHECKING:
from semantic_kernel.agents import Agent
from semantic_kernel.contents.chat_message_content import ChatMessageContent
logger: logging.Logger = logging.getLogger(__name__)
@experimental
class SequentialSelectionStrategy(SelectionStrategy):
"""Round-robin turn-taking strategy. Agent order is based on the order in which they joined."""
_index: int = PrivateAttr(default=-1)
def reset(self) -> None:
"""Reset selection to the initial/first agent."""
self._index = -1
def _increment_index(self, agent_count: int) -> None:
"""Increment the index in a circular manner."""
self._index = (self._index + 1) % agent_count
@override
async def select_agent(
self,
agents: list["Agent"],
history: list["ChatMessageContent"],
) -> "Agent":
"""Select the next agent in a round-robin fashion.
Args:
agents: The list of agents to select from.
history: The history of messages in the conversation.
Returns:
The agent who takes the next turn.
"""
if self._index >= len(agents):
self._index = -1
if (
self.has_selected
and self.initial_agent is not None
and len(agents) > 0
and agents[0] == self.initial_agent
and self._index < 0
):
# Avoid selecting the same agent twice in a row
self._increment_index(len(agents))
# Main index increment
self._increment_index(len(agents))
# Pick the agent
agent = agents[self._index]
logger.info(
"Selected agent at index %d (ID: %s, name: %s)",
self._index,
agent.id,
agent.name,
)
return agent
